Given Input numbers are 684, 397, 12

To find the GCD of numbers using factoring list out all the divisors of each number

Divisors of 684

List of positive integer divisors of 684 that divides 684 without a remainder.

1, 2, 3, 4, 6, 9, 12, 18, 19, 36, 38, 57, 76, 114, 171, 228, 342, 684

Divisors of 397

List of positive integer divisors of 397 that divides 397 without a remainder.

1, 397

Divisors of 12

List of positive integer divisors of 12 that divides 12 without a remainder.

1, 2, 3, 4, 6, 12

Greatest Common Divisior

We found the divisors of 684, 397, 12 . The biggest common divisior number is the GCD number.
So the Greatest Common Divisior 684, 397, 12 is 1.

Therefore, GCD of numbers 684, 397, 12 is 1

Finding GCD of 684, 397, 12 using Prime Factorization

Given Input Data is 684, 397, 12

Make a list of Prime Factors of all the given numbers initially

Prime Factorization of 684 is 2 x 2 x 3 x 3 x 19

Prime Factorization of 397 is 397

Prime Factorization of 12 is 2 x 2 x 3

The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1

Finding GCD of 684, 397, 12 using LCM Formula

Step1:

Let's calculate the GCD of first two numbers

The formula of GCD is GCD(a, b) = ( a x b) / LCM(a, b)

LCM(684, 397) = 271548

GCD(684, 397) = ( 684 x 397 ) / 271548

GCD(684, 397) = 271548 / 271548

GCD(684, 397) = 1


Step2:

Here we consider the GCD from the above i.e. 1 as first number and the next as 12

The formula of GCD is GCD(a, b) = ( a x b) / LCM(a, b)

LCM(1, 12) = 12

GCD(1, 12) = ( 1 x 12 ) / 12

GCD(1, 12) = 12 / 12

GCD(1, 12) = 1

GCD of 684, 397, 12 is 1
